Visiting Hours

1982 | Horror, Thriller, Slasher

Synopsis

A deranged, misogynistic killer assaults a journalist. When he discovers that she survived the attack, he follows her to the hospital to finish her off.

Critic Consensus

20.0% Fresh • 10 critic reviews

Critic reception is largely negative, with 20% of 10 logged reviews marked Fresh. Across reviews, critics repeatedly emphasize macabre, action-packed, pacing issues. Many reviews cite pacing issues, thin plot as the main reasons it falls short.
